#1f0bc8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f0bc8 is composed of 12.2% red, 4.3%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 94.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 246.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 41.4%. #1f0bc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e16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#1f0bc8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f0bc8 has RGB values of R:31, G:11,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 2034632.

Shades and Tints of #1f0bc8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010e is the darkest color, while #fbf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f0bc8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65646f is the less saturated color, while #1903d0 is the most saturated one.
